Output 63c4212c03bd29b2dad6e67aa4fc24a10b29a40ae10ed86c3dd83bbe04aec8d6:0

value
999000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ea68a83cc552d1886c821756bd0d8ff2a201a58 OP_EQUAL
address
3Bn5m81qKH37mCAEzVgCna4uVyR5Cd6oAQ
transaction
63c4212c03bd29b2dad6e67aa4fc24a10b29a40ae10ed86c3dd83bbe04aec8d6
spent
true